From 1fb37eb41bc290c7cf7f74b37429cf469fd270dc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Laura=20Kl=C3=BCnder?= Date: Fri, 16 Jun 2017 22:27:10 +0200 Subject: [PATCH] temporarily disable prefetch_reload('groups') --- src/c3nav/editor/api.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/c3nav/editor/api.py b/src/c3nav/editor/api.py index 6b50a5b6..6abf30d8 100644 --- a/src/c3nav/editor/api.py +++ b/src/c3nav/editor/api.py @@ -74,8 +74,9 @@ class EditorViewSet(ViewSet): level = get_object_or_404(Level, pk=level) levels, levels_on_top, levels_under = self._get_levels_pk(request, level) + # don't prefetch groups for now as changesets do not yet work with m2m-prefetches levels = Level.objects.filter(pk__in=levels).prefetch_related('buildings', 'spaces', 'doors', - 'spaces__groups', 'spaces__holes', + 'spaces__holes', # 'spaces__groups', 'spaces__columns') levels = {s.pk: s for s in levels}